HIGHGATE is Hiring a Lead bartender Near Long Beach, CA

Overview

Express your inner paradise. We are looking for an enthusiastic Lead Bartender to provide a world class guest drinking experience.

The Lead Bartender curates classic and innovative drinks to create unique beverage forward experiences. Leading a team of 6 bartenders, this position will utilize the latest in craft bartending ideas and tools.

Our team at Navy Proof Food and Spirits is committed to delivering a unique and exceptional bar experience to our guests and patrons.

What separates Navy Proof Food and Spirits is the bar program, and this position is vital in ensuring that the bar experience is one to be remembered.

Leaders whose approach is a little out of the norm, who can connect with others through self-expression, and are ahead of the curve in the latest mixology concepts : we invite you to join us.

Responsibilities

  • Maintain a warm and friendly demeanor at all times.
  • Employees must at all times be attentive, friendly, helpful, and courteous to all guests, managers and fellow employees.
  • Set up the bar according to hotel standards and ensure that guests are served promptly and efficiently.
  • Prepare beverages and cocktails according to the hotel’s mixing and presentation standards.
  • Serve guests with all beverage requirements in a friendly, courteous and professional manner.
  • Break down bar after the completion of functions, storing liquor, supplies and equipment according to the hotel’s standards.
  • Follow all state liquor laws.
  • Know hotel services and facilities.
  • Abide by all hotel policies and safety rules.
  • Follow prescribed procedures in serving liquor with care to avoid problems with intoxicated guests.
  • Respond to guests’ problems, complaints and accidents.
  • Be familiar with all fire exit locations and fire extinguisher locations and know how to operate.
  • Ensure that the bar and service areas are kept clean and tidy during service.
  • Ensure overall guest satisfaction.

Quotes from people on Lead Bartender job description and responsibilities

Lead bartenders, also known as head bartenders or bar managers, must make sure the bar operation runs efficiently.

04/16/2022: Elyria, OH

The lead bartender oversees an establishment's bar operations.

03/22/2022: Norwich, CT

The lead bartender creates the schedules for each shift and makes certain the bar has enough employees on hand to handle the shift's customers.

02/03/2022: Fort Worth, TX

A lead bartender might be responsible for providing leadership during a special event at the bar.

01/30/2022: San Bernardino, CA

Typical work activities for a Lead Bartender are preparing drinks, testing new recipes, ensuring that beverages are stored properly, enforcing safety regulations, and maintaining supplies.
